Java
文章平均质量分 70
Geek丶Dream
因为很懒所以不想写简介
展开
-
Jar的远程调试【java的远程调试Debug】
Jar包的远程调试,项目上线的情况下,会导致出现不一样的Bug问题,但是本地运行却没有任何事情,此时就体现了远程调试的重要性!原创 2022-08-09 09:25:28 · 2901 阅读 · 1 评论 -
拉取maven项目idea只识别父工程?已解决-项目运行提示无法找到主函数?
拉取的maven项目,idea只识别父工程怎么办?项目运行出现-无法找到主函数?已解决!分布式项目导入的时候无法识别子项目工程,如何解决?如何在idea导入maven项目从而不报错?原创 2021-12-14 13:41:40 · 858 阅读 · 0 评论 -
如何使用docker安装RocketMQ-以及RocketMQ-Console控制台[转载]
注:此文章已经经过原作者同意进行转载—点我跳转.1.创建namesrv服务拉取镜像docker pull rocketmqinc/rocketmq创建namesrv数据存储路径mkdir -p /docker/rocketmq/data/namesrv/logs /docker/rocketmq/data/namesrv/store构建namesrv容器docker run -d \--restart=always \--name rmqnamesrv \-p 9876:987转载 2021-06-11 16:55:44 · 2942 阅读 · 1 评论 -
SpringMVC的底层执行原理
SpringMVC的底层执行我们现在使用SpringMVC的时候大部分都是一带而过,因为我们进行操作的时候只是使用Comtroller层去调用Service然后返回ModelandView,实质上在底层调用了DispatcherServlet。SpringMVC的完整流程图蓝线:SpringMVC帮我们执行的步骤绿线:我们自己需要进行的步骤分析执行流程DispatcherServlet前置控制器,MVC的核心,用户发送请求,DispatcherServlet接收请求并且拦截项目2项目3原创 2021-06-09 10:45:28 · 424 阅读 · 1 评论 -
如何使用SpringBoot整合RocketMQ\RocketMQ安装\RocketMQ启动
如何使用SpringBoot整合RocketMQ目录如何使用SpringBoot整合RocketMQ前言一、作用二、下载 & 配置三、如何启动?附加:命令行启动太麻烦?四、开始整合SpringBoot1.pom依赖2.配置application3.编写代码整合完成运行代码!前言你以为我会跟大众教程都一样上来给你巴拉巴拉一大堆,RocketMQ的好处,以及为什么要用它?ON!那你就大错特错, 我看文章最烦遇到这种介绍,所以这里只有如何整合以及安装和启动!开搞!!!提示:建议你还是稍微去看看R原创 2021-06-07 17:51:42 · 990 阅读 · 0 评论 -
如何使用postman测试springsecurity的代码
使用postman测试SpringSecurity的其它接口获取Cookie拿到我们的cookie之后如何在postman中使用?获取Cookie我们需要首先启动我们的程序,然后我们使用浏览器[最好是google]打开我们的springsecurity输入账号密码进行登录,我们打开F12查看我们的cookie这里选择我们的Network然后点击登录,之后我们需要选择前面一段,找到我们访问的地址不用在乎我这个名字,我这里访问的就是退出链接,这里只是你的controller接口的路径而已,点击打开我原创 2021-05-24 17:05:19 · 4751 阅读 · 0 评论 -
Spring Security 使用logoutUrl和logoutSuccessUrl跳转显示404异常错误
解决方案因为 spring security 在开启 csrf 防护的情况下,/logout 必须是以 POST 方法提交才行,<a> 标签请求是 GET 方法,所以报 4041.很有可能开启了CSRF防护,可以关闭【不建议】http.csrf().disable();2.以 form 表单的形式请求 /logout 接口<form th:action="@{/logout}" method="post"> <input type="hidden" name=转载 2021-04-30 17:25:44 · 4462 阅读 · 2 评论 -
StringUtils工具类常用方法[超详细]
StringUtils工具类常用方法isEmpty(String str) 是否为空,空格字符为falseisNotEmpty(String str) 是否为非空,空格字符为trueisBlank(String str) 是否为空,空格字符为trueisNotBlank(String str) 是否为非空,空格字符为falsetrim(String str) 去除字符串两端的控制符,空字符串、null 返回 nulltrimToEmpty(String str) 去除字符串两端的控制符,空字符串转载 2021-04-21 15:56:54 · 133 阅读 · 0 评论 -
Springboot替换banner不管用?
Springboot替换banner不管用我们想修改一下Springboot启动的图标却发现,不能替换banner文件的图标了,Springboot替换的banner的方法网上讲的很详细,就是将banner.txt放在resources目录下,我怎么也不能替换,网上都没其他什么方法,我的pom.xml文件和其他人的不太一样,查看Springboot编译后的内容,我发现target中只有application.yml文件,并没有banner.txt,说明我给过滤掉了,没有进行打包pom中的build配置原创 2021-04-03 23:15:22 · 4880 阅读 · 4 评论 -
SpringBoot+Maven整合MyBatis时打包漏掉mapper的xml文件【解决resources调用静态资源失败404】
MyBatis打包遗漏mapper.xml文件解决方案<!-- 原始方案【会导致静态资源调用失败】 --> <resources> <resource> <directory>src/main/resources</directory> <includes> <include>**/*.pro原创 2021-04-01 16:49:49 · 1386 阅读 · 1 评论 -
SpringBoot的场景启动器-官方启动器
什么是SpringBoot的场景启动器所有正式的初学者都遵循类似的命名模式:spring-boo-tstarter-*,其中*是一种特殊类型的应用程序。当您需要找到一个启动器[Pom依赖]时,此命名结构可以帮助您。许多IDE中的Maven集成允许您按名称搜索依赖项。例如: springWeb端的Pom依赖//引入javaweb依赖<dependency <groupId>org.springframework.boot</groupId <artifactId>原创 2021-03-31 11:27:14 · 407 阅读 · 1 评论